Spend vs Save | ESTEE LAUDER DOUBLE WEAR VS MAYBELLINE SUPERSTAY FOUNDATION
I’ve been using Estee Lauder Doublewear Stay in Place Makeup in Rattan for over 2 years now as my HG (holy grail) foundation. I seldom use it everyday because it’s too expensive for my measly budget. But it’s sooooo darn good it’s worth every penny! Now I heard from a few people that Maybelline Superstay 24 Hr Foundation is a possible dupe. So I just had to see it for myself! Estee Lauder Doublewear Price: 2,400php (Around 40USD) Expensive Satin finish Long wearing (24 hours) Doesn’t Oxidize No Pump Perfect shade match Challenging to blend Maybelline Superstay Price: 499php (Around 10usd) Cheap! Has a pinker undertone Long-wearing (but not as long as Estee it…
